The indicating of IQ, OQ and PQ are installation qualification, operational qualification and performance qualification, respectively. They symbolize good quality assurance protocols for each phase of the manufacturing procedure for pharmaceutical products.

In its guidance on procedure validation, FDA states that procedure validation is “the collection and evaluation of knowledge, from the method design and style stage via business generation, which establishes scientific proof that a method is capable of regularly offering top quality solution.”

In distinction to qualification, validation relates to procedures and techniques. Validation is meant to exhibit inside a documented type that the processes, approaches, assessments, actions and equipments they deploy are able to repeatedly manufacturing the specified product or service.

Performance Qualification confirms the gear and systems meet up with the users’ requires which is in shape for supposed use as described inside the user requirements specification (URS). It's the final step in products qualification. 

Set up qualification, or IQ, is really a documented verification method that the instrument or piece of apparatus has become effectively shipped, put in and configured As outlined by expectations set by the manufacturer or by an approved set up checklist.

Devices and linked techniques must be requalified at typical intervals. The frequency or requalification is determined by several components and will count, one example is, on an Evaluation of the results on the calibration or maintenance.
